Hyderabadi Mirchi Ka Salan
A rich and tangy classic South Indian accompaniment made with large green chili peppers simmered in a rich peanut and sesame gravy.
Step-by-Step Instructions
Dry-roast peanuts, sesame seeds, and grated coconut until fragrant, then grind into a smooth paste with water.
Slit large green chilies lengthwise, remove seeds to reduce heat, and shallow-fry in 1 tbsp oil until blistered; set aside.
Heat remaining oil in a pan, crackle cumin seeds, and sauté chopped onions, ginger paste, and garlic paste until golden.
Stir in the roasted nut paste, tamarind extract, salt, and water; simmer for 8 minutes.
Add fried green chilies into the bubbling gravy and cook for 5 minutes before serving alongside biryani.
